このガイドは、プログラムによるメールファイル処理を探しているあなたのためのものです。時には、メールファイル形式をウェブフレンドリーな形式に変換する必要がありますので、簡単に表示、共有、アーカイブできます。また、これらのファイルをウェブブラウザで直接開くことができます。この変換を実現するために、.NET経由のAspose.Email for Pythonはメールファイル変換のための完璧なSDKです。メール管理、編集、変換機能を提供しています。この記事では、PythonでEMLをMHTMLに変換する方法を学びます。機能を実装するための手順とコードスニペットを確認しましょう。
.NET経由のAspose.Email for Python - Outlook SDKのインストール
手間いらず、複雑な手続きは不要です。ターミナル/CMDで次のコマンドを実行するだけです:
pip install Aspose.Email-for-Python-via-NET
または、SDKファイルをダウンロードすることもできます。
Pythonでイベントカレンダーを作成する - コードスニペット
いくつかのコードを書いて、.NET経由のAspose.Email for Pythonが公開しているクラスとメソッドを使用しましょう。
手順:
- MHTMLファイルが保存されるディレクトリを設定します。
- loadメソッドを呼び出して、ソースEMLファイルをロードします。
- MhtSaveOptionsクラスのオブジェクトを作成し、オプションを設定します。
- saveメソッドは新しいファイルをMHTMLとして保存します。
次のコードサンプルを実行して、PythonでEMLをMHTMLに変換します:
出力:
質問として
質問がある場合は、フォーラムでお尋ねください。
無料ライセンスを取得
Aspose.Email for Python via .NETを試すための無料の一時ライセンスを取得してください。
最後の考え
.NET経由のAspose.Email for Pythonは、プログラム的にEMLをMHTMLに変換する便利な方法を提供します。メール本文のレイアウトを維持しながら、スムーズな変換を保証します。さらに、ドキュメントとAPIリファレンスを訪れて詳細を確認できます。また、GitHubリポジトリには、実行可能なコード例が含まれています。これでこのブログ投稿は終了です。また別の有用な記事でお会いしましょう。
FAQs
Q: PythonでEMLをMHTMLに変換するにはどうすればよいですか?
A: .NET経由のAspose.Email for Pythonは、EMLからMHTMLへの変換の完全なソリューションを提供しています。このリンクを訪れて実装を確認できます。
Q: EMLとMHTMLは同じですか?
A: いいえ、EMLはヘッダーと添付ファイルを含む生のメールメッセージを保存し、MHTMLはメールを単一のブラウザ表示可能なHTMLファイルとして保存するウェブアーカイブ形式です。